My first Aldens in 1999 wre black shell chukkas and they have been the best, most versatile shoe ever. I wear them with suits, khakis, jeans...great for travel because they slip on/off easily and do go with anything. Brown is probably slightly less versatile, and #8 may be even more versatile!

If not now, you can't go wrong with these at some point!
